Released in 1963, Kontrabas is a documental film directed by Mladomir 'Puriša' Đorđević, running about 10 minutes.

What it’s about. A journey of a double bass which found itself floating on the Danube river. After its owner ditched it outside a bar after drunken night, an old musician and his grandson recovered it from the water, but this is only a temporary episode in the instrument's life before it is abandoned again.
